    Ella Eckhoff

    June 28, 1933 - June 9, 2022

    Ella was born with her twin sister on June 28th, 1933, the daughter of Martin and Hulda Bruder at their farmhouse in Matteson, IL. Ella was brought into the Christian faith and made a child of God through holy Baptism in their farmhouse on July 15, 1933. On March 30, 1947, she publicly confessed her faith and was confirmed at Immanuel Lutheran Church Matteson, IL. with her given Scripture verse being Hebrews 13:5, ”Be content with such things as you have. For He hath said, I will never leave thee, nor forsake thee” The family farm was where Ella spent her childhood. At age 16 she went to work at the Federal Reserve Bank in Chicago. She was united in holy matrimony to Norman Eckhoff at Immanuel Lutheran Church in Matteson, IL. on April 5, 1953 and was blessed with 61+ years of marriage. Ella was a member of Zion Lutheran Church in Grant Park, IL where she served as Sunday school teacher for 50 years. She had a passion for farming, family history, traveling and reading. Ella is proceeded in death by husband Norman, Sister Esther, and Son David. She is survived by her daughter: Bonnie Borms of Clifton, IL; sons Jeffrey (Gayle) Eckhoff of Tuttle, Ok, Jerry Eckhoff of Moore, Ok and daughter in law Nancy Eckhoff of Grant Park, IL brother Martin Bruder of Matteson, IL. and 11 grandchildren and 14 great grandchildren.
